What Is Zymox Ear Solution?
Zymox ear solution is a product that utilizes a patented enzymatic formula designed to combat bacterial, fungal, and yeast infections. Unlike traditional antibiotics or steroids, Zymox employs naturally occurring enzymes—specifically LP3 Enzymes—that work by breaking down the cell walls of harmful microorganisms, helping to restore the ear canal’s natural balance.
Originally formulated for pets, particularly those prone to chronic ear infections, Zymox has a reputation for being gentle and non-irritating while delivering quick relief. The solution is typically alcohol-free and contains no harsh chemicals, making it a favorite among pet owners who prefer natural remedies over pharmaceuticals.

How Does Zymox Work?
The magic of Zymox lies in its enzymatic technology. The LP3 Enzymes consist of lactoperoxidase, lysozyme, and lactoferrin—each playing a distinct role in fighting infection:
- Lactoperoxidase: Generates antimicrobial substances that disrupt bacterial and fungal cells.
- Lysozyme: Breaks down the bacterial cell walls, effectively destroying them.
- Lactoferrin: Binds to iron, depriving bacteria and fungi of essential nutrients needed to survive.
Together, these enzymes create an environment hostile to infectious organisms without harming the sensitive tissues inside the ear canal. This enzymatic approach is different from antibiotics that kill bacteria indiscriminately, often affecting beneficial microbes as well.
Is Zymox Safe for Human Use?
Although Zymox ear solution was primarily developed for animals, many users have found it safe and effective for human ear care. However, it’s important to remember that products formulated for pets may not always meet the same regulatory standards as those made specifically for humans. Before trying Zymox ear solution, it’s advisable to consult with a healthcare professional, especially if you have:
- Perforated eardrum
- Severe ear pain or discharge
- Known allergies to any ingredients
- Underlying ear conditions or ongoing ear treatments
Patch testing or a brief trial under medical supervision can help ensure that the solution does not cause irritation or adverse reactions.

Comparing Zymox Ear Solution with Conventional Treatments
When it comes to ear infections and inflammations, the traditional go-to treatments often include antibiotic ear drops, corticosteroids, or antifungal medications. While these can be effective, they sometimes come with drawbacks:
- Antibiotic resistance: Overuse of antibiotics can lead to resistant bacteria, making infections harder to treat.
- Side effects: Steroids may cause thinning of ear canal skin or other systemic effects with prolonged use.
- Limited spectrum: Many medications target either bacteria or fungi but not both.
Zymox ear solution offers a complementary or alternative option with its broad-spectrum enzymatic activity and minimal side effects. For those seeking a more natural or holistic approach to ear care, it’s worth considering.

Additional Ear Care Tips for Maintaining Healthy Ears
While treatments like Zymox ear solution can provide relief, preventing ear problems in the first place is equally important. Here are some practical tips to maintain ear health:
- Keep ears dry: Moisture can promote bacterial and fungal growth, so dry your ears thoroughly after swimming or bathing.
- Avoid inserting objects: Cotton swabs or other items can cause damage or push wax deeper, increasing infection risk.
- Manage allergies and colds: Congestion can contribute to ear infections, so controlling underlying issues can help.
- Regular check-ups: If you’re prone to ear infections, periodic evaluations by an ENT specialist can catch problems early.
When to Seek Medical Attention
If ear pain becomes severe, hearing loss occurs, or symptoms persist beyond a few days despite treatment, it’s essential to consult a healthcare professional. Ear infections can sometimes lead to complications that require more intensive medical interventions.
